Dr Siti Rahma quantifies sediment capture and root structure in restored mangrove systems, measuring how quickly a replanted coast begins to do the work of a mature forest. Her research helps distinguish restoration that protects shorelines from planting that only looks the part.

Spending much of her time in the mud of Indonesia's coasts, she builds the detailed field evidence that lets restoration projects be designed for resilience and assessed honestly over time.
